Regular Inspection and Pumping
Usually, a home septic tank needs to be professionally inspected on a regular basis, typically every 3 to 5 years by skilled professionals. Throughout this inspection, the expert inspectors will examine for seepage, inspect both the upper and lower sections of your waste tank, analyze the accumulated scum and sludge in your sewage tank, and execute professional pumping of your waste tank.
Efficient Use Of Water
Minimizing water usage in a home results in less water going into the septic tank. Toilet flushing habits makes up about 25-30% of water consumption in the residential property. The most effective approach to reduce water utilization in the restroom involves replacing current fixtures with low-flow ones, which use less gallons of water per flushing.
High Efficiency Shower Heads
Water used when bathing is also directed into the septic tank. To decrease this, the smart choice involves using low-flow shower heads, specifically designed to lower water consumption.
Proper Disposal of Waste
Many people exhibit the unfortunate practice of treating the toilet as if it were a waste receptacle. Nonetheless, practicing this behavior ultimately results in sewage system clogs. Therefore, householders must ensure that all occupants in the home gets rid of refuse appropriately and doesn't flush it down the toilet.

Winter
Caring for septic systems during the winter can pose significant challenges, given the freezing temperatures. Hence, it's wise to anticipate cold weather in advance, preferably in the fall.
The most important attention you can provide for your septic tank system in winter includes regularly inspecting the four common areas where septic systems might freeze, aiming to prevent this potential issue. These areas include:
- The pipeline leading from the house's tank
- The tube leading to the area designated for soil treatment
- The designated soil treatment zone
- In addition to the septic tank itself

FAQs
QUESTION: What's the ideal pumping schedule for my septic tank?
ANSWER:Various factors contribute to this, yet typically, septic tanks should be pumped about every 3-5 years.

QUESTION:What's the typical duration for septic tank installation?
ANSWER: Various elements influence the timeframe required for septic tank installation. These factors include the weather, the size of the septic tank, the chosen septic tank system, and other factors. Nevertheless, when accounting for all factors, the installation typically generally shouldn't surpass 1-2 weeks.
